How to Use
Install Dependencies
Ensure that Node.js and npm are installed, then run `npm install`.
Set Environment Variables
Set the `FOLO_SESSION_TOKEN` environment variable before running.
Start the Server
Run `npx folo - mcp -y` to start the MCP server.
